Adrienne and Beth had many an adventure while traveling to the BOTTOM of the Earth in the center of East Antarctica. While they might look like your average person (WELL MAYBE NOT THAT AVERAGE!), don’t you think they have to be a little crazy to want to travel over 9000 miles (15,000 km) to visit Antarctica, the coldest place on the planet, in November…the beginning of winter??? Where would YOU want to travel in November? Adrienne and Beth are scientists who study the Earth, and in order to do that they need to go out into the field. They traveled to Antarctica in order to map a hidden mountain range called the Gamburtsev Mountains. The Mountains were expected to be about the same size as the European Alps, but no one has ever seen them. They have been hidden for over 14 million years! Some of you might wonder how mountains can be hidden. Wouldn't you see them popping up under the ice? Mountains are pretty noticeable after all! Surprisingly, in some places the ice is SO thick the tips of the tallest mountains don’t reach the top to break the ice. Being on top is like walking on a big flat sheet of white that goes on and on and on - not even a small hill in sight! To ‘see’ the mountains the science team used several special tools..but you can learn more about all of that while you travel along with Adrienne and Beth and help them in this special polar adventure.
